Ocean King Jackpot is one of the most recognisable arcade-style games available at pk okay. If you've ever walked past a gaming arcade and seen players firing cannons at fish on a big screen, you already have a rough idea of how this works. The difference here is that every fish you catch has a real monetary value, and the jackpot pool keeps growing until someone hits it.
The game takes place on a vivid underwater stage filled with dozens of different sea creatures — from small fish worth modest amounts to enormous boss creatures that can pay out multipliers well into the hundreds. You control a cannon at the bottom of the screen, and you spend credits to fire shots. Each shot costs a set amount based on your chosen bet level, and when a creature is hit and defeated, you collect its prize value.
What makes Ocean King Jackpot stand out at pk okay compared to a standard slot or table game is the level of engagement. You're actively aiming, choosing targets, and managing your firepower. It's not passive — there's a real sense of skill involved in deciding which creatures to chase and when to switch targets. That said, the outcome of each shot is still governed by a certified random system, so every player has a fair chance regardless of experience.
The jackpot element adds another layer on top of the base gameplay. As you play, you contribute to a growing jackpot pool, and certain in-game events can trigger a jackpot award. There are multiple jackpot tiers at pk okay, ranging from smaller frequent awards to the Grand Jackpot that accumulates over time and pays out a much larger sum.

One of the things that makes Ocean King Jackpot different from a standard slot at pk okay is that your decisions during a session actually matter. You're not just pressing a button and waiting — you're choosing which creatures to target, how much firepower to commit, and when to switch focus. That said, it's worth being realistic: the game is still chance-based, and no targeting strategy guarantees a profit. What good target selection does is help you get more value from your credits over the course of a session.
Small fish are tempting because they're easy to hit, but the return per shot is low. Spending most of your firepower on small fish tends to drain your credits faster than the payouts can replenish them. Mid-tier creatures like sharks and lobsters offer a better balance between difficulty and reward. High-value targets like the giant squid and octopus are worth committing shots to when they appear, even if they take more hits to defeat.

Ocean King Jackpot is one of the more engaging games at pk okay, and that engagement can work against you if you're not paying attention to your credit spend. The game moves fast, and it's easy to fire off a lot of shots in a short time without noticing how quickly your balance is moving. A few habits can help you stay in control.
The most important one is choosing the right room for your budget. Each room at pk okay has a minimum and maximum bet per shot. If you're playing in a room where each shot costs a significant portion of your session budget, you won't last long enough to see a boss event or a jackpot trigger. A lower-stake room gives you more shots for the same deposit, which means more time in the game and more chances at the events that pay the most.
It also helps to be selective about which weapons you use. The standard cannon is cost-efficient for most situations. Special weapons like the lightning cannon and tidal blast are powerful, but they cost more per shot. Save them for moments when a high-value target or boss creature is on screen — using them on small fish is a fast way to drain your credits without a proportional return.
